As one of Denmark's most modern fishing harbors, Port of Hvide Sande has all the services and facilities you need. The companies at the harbor provide high-quality solutions – across all areas of service for a modern fishing fleet.
We are located close to the North Sea's attractive fishing grounds for commercial, shrimp, and industrial fishing. Our fishing fleet consists of about 40 vessels with a total gross tonnage of approximately 4,000 gt.
Port of Hvide Sande is visited by vessels from all over Denmark. In addition, industrial fishermen and vessels from the surrounding countries in the North Sea are also attracted by our good location and excellent unloading facilities.
The fishmeal factories 999 in Thyborøn and FF Skagen receive the industrial fish we land in Hvide Sande.
Our fishing harbor consists of two sections west of the locks; the South Harbor and the North Harbor. The South Harbor includes Pier 11 and two basins. Pier 11 has been expanded with a quay, with a water depth of 7 meters. The quay can be used for landing commercial fish, among other things. In the North Harbor, a fishing gear terminal has been constructed where it is possible to rent halls for the storage of fishing gear.
East of the locks are our two harbor sections in Ringkøbing Fjord; Østhavnen and Tyskerhaven. The harbor guard services the harbor's users around the clock.
We have two shipyards with slipways, both known for their new buildings and repairs of fishing vessels. You can also find ship supply, machine workshops, and electronics companies specialized in servicing fishing vessels at the harbor. You can also request diving assistance and mobile cranes.
We focus on continuously adapting to the requirements of fishing development. Our top priority is to ensure stable navigation conditions.
We are gradually reinforcing our existing pier constructions to provide greater water depth in the existing basins.
Recently, we have established options for landing commercial fish to the auction hall and bunkering ice from Hvide Sande Ice Factory at pier 20 and 21 in the South Harbor – where we have also expanded with a water depth of 7 meters.
